:CNET News: Qualcomm Lines Up with Linux
CNET News: Qualcomm Lines Up with Linux May 5, 2005, 20 :30 UTC (2 Talkback[s]) (6269 reads) (Other stories by Ben Charny) |
"Cell phone chipmaker Qualcomm said Thursday that it will support Linux, marking another key company to back the open-source software on handsets.
"Qualcomm joins No. 2 handset maker Motorola, Japanese cell phone operator NTT DoCoMo and other major wireless companies in endorsing Linux..."
